Getaway to Southport and Oak Island NC

It was past time for a short getaway to visit family in coastal Southport and Oak Island North Carolina. It’s an easy 5 1/2 hour drive from Hendersonville. We should do it more often. Surprise, we’re here again family!

We hadn’t been in a while, so were shocked at the growth in people, traffic, housing, etc.! They’ve had homes there since the 80’s, but the population boom has been more recent.

Most of our time was spent relaxing and catching up, but we did get into the cute waterfront town of Southport for a little shopping, hanging out at the waterfront park for a while, leisurely stops at Port City Java at 113 N Howe St and Spike’s Dairy Bar, 201 N Howe St. Of course, we had to stop at Burney’s Bakery, 808 N Howe St to pick up goodies to share later back at home.

Dinner at Salt 64, 6404 E Oak Island Dr, Oak Island, was a treat. Hadn’t been there before, but will definitely try to go whenever we’re nearby. We were seated in the dining room to the right when you enter. Both left and right seating areas have plenty of ambiance. When you look at the gallery below, know there were six of us having a great time and not a ton of lighting. You’ll get the idea, though. Every – Thing – Was absolutely delicious! I was so impressed with Burney’s Bakery, I kept walking from case to case. They make it just about impossible to make a choice! I’d be in so much trouble if I lived anywhere near this place. My sister-in-law, on the other hand, knew exactly what she wanted to get. A box full of smaller-sized Lemon and Chocolate Croissants. Thanks, Deb! They were so good!
